The foundation of any grid study is power flow (or load flow) analysis. PSS®E calculates voltage profiles, active and reactive power flows, and line losses across the network. siemens psse

The cornerstone of any transmission planning study is the load flow calculation, which determines the voltage magnitude, phase angles, active power, and reactive power flowing across a given system network.

Modern versions of PSS®E allow for co-simulation with EMT tools (like PSCAD or PSS®E's built-in EMTDC interfaces). This allows engineers to simulate localized, high-speed power electronic switching alongside large-scale grid stability studies. Automation and Scripting with Python
